YOGA FOR JEDIS – A VINYASA YOGA COURSE DESIGNED FOR THE STAR WARS-LOVING YOGI
Can breath work help you control the Force? Does Chubaka have a favourite Warrior pose? And what does a Ki-Adi-Mundi headstand look like? In three episodes, this course will help you develop or revisit your Vinyasa practice from a fresh perspective: that of Yoda, Luke and even Anakin.
With lots of music, quotes (and even possibly outfits!) from the Star Wars saga, each class will offer a really playful and fun experience of Vinyasa. But the course will also invite students to reflect on some of the more profound concepts shared by both Yogic and Jedi traditions, such as the impermanence of the material world, or the need to see beyond our senses by unlocking intuition. Elements of meditation and breath work will be included alongside the physical asana practice.
The classes will be designed as Open Level as therefore suitable for Yogis and Jedis of all levels of practice, apart from complete beginners.

The YogaNest operates under East London Community Wellbeing, an enterprise of St. Margaret's House. We offer Low cost yoga, fitness and dance classes to the community of Bethnal Green.
Classes include Vinyasa Flow, Pregnancy Yoga, Kundalini, Hatha Flow, Mother and Baby Yoga, Qoya, Beginners Flow, Pilates and more, with a range of highly qualified instructors.
Our newly refurbished studio offers a calming haven away from the bustle of the surrounding areas. We provide mats and cushions where appropriate.
